Despite their growing prevalence, the journey to widespread adoption of revolutionary GPS trackers in Venezuela is not without hurdles. Users encounter various challenges that could hinder their effectiveness:

  • Inconsistent Infrastructure: The lack of reliable internet and mobile network coverage can limit the functionality of GPS trackers, rendering them less effective in remote areas.
  • Cost Barriers: While many see the necessity of these devices, the upfront costs can deter lower-income families from investing in them, despite their potential for preventing significant losses.
  • Technological Literacy: Not all users are tech-savvy, leading to difficulties in utilizing the full range of features that revolutionary GPS trackers offer, such as real-time tracking and alerts.

However, these challenges have not gone unnoticed. Companies and innovators are stepping up to create tailored solutions to enhance the adoption and effectiveness of GPS trackers in Venezuela:

  • Localized Services: Companies like TrackMe are developing affordable, user-friendly GPS tracker models that cater specifically to the Venezuelan market, ensuring that even those with limited tech skills can benefit.
  • Integrated Systems: Some businesses are implementing GPS tracking into their logistics operations, with roughly 30-40% of commercial trucking fleets already utilizing these devices to enhance security and streamline deliveries.
  • Community Awareness Programs: Initiatives aimed at educating the public about the benefits and functionalities of revolutionary GPS trackers are helping to bridge the knowledge gap and encourage more widespread adoption.
